                                        I'm XXXL in IH and XXL in MF - but MF sizing is less consistent than IH.  Some of my MF shirts are more "generously cut" than others, and the amount of shrinkage varies.  I agree sizing MF gear requires more careful study.  For example I got a map shirt that looked like a bath robe pre-soak and the amount of shrinkage from a cold soak was quite remarkable.  But my Sportsman shirts have not shrunk much at all from cold soak/hang dry. I shoot for 24-25" chest and ~20" shoulders and hope for the best on other measures which usually work out OK if I get the shoulders/chest right.
